Catastrophic Outcome of Pregnancy Complicated With Tricuspid Valve Nonbacterial Thrombotic Endocarditis

Nonbacterial thrombotic endocarditis (NBTE) is a rare condition characterized by sterile fibrin-platelet vegetations on cardiac valves, typically associated with hypercoagulable states. Isolated tricuspid valve (TV) involvement during pregnancy is exceedingly rare, with no previously reported cases of fatal maternal and fetal outcome in the published literature. We report a 31-year-old woman (gravida 3) with a complex medical history including human immunodeficiency virus infection, chronic kidney disease, recurrent venous thromboembolism, and thrombocytopenia, who presented at 9 weeks of gestation with a large, mobile TV mass. Initial workup revealed elevated IgM antiphospholipid antibodies, a positive dilute Russell’s viper venom time, negative blood cultures, and a concurrent pulmonary embolism. A transthoracic echocardiogram identified a 2.2 × 1.6 cm irregular hyperechoic mass on the anterior tricuspid leaflet. Despite therapeutic anticoagulation with enoxaparin and aspirin, the mass enlarged to 3.5 × 2.7 cm by 13 weeks of gestation. Following multidisciplinary discussion and shared decision-making with the patient, AngioVac-assisted percutaneous aspiration thrombectomy was performed at 14 weeks and 4 days of gestation. Histopathology confirmed sterile fibrin thrombi with histiocytic infiltration consistent with NBTE. Fetal demise was identified on postoperative day 2. Subsequently, the patient developed encephalopathy and massive hemoptysis, raising concern for catastrophic antiphospholipid syndrome. Despite aggressive resuscitation including venovenous extracorporeal membrane oxygenation, continuous renal replacement therapy, and maximum vasopressor support, the patient died. This is the first reported case of fatal maternal and fetal outcomes associated with TV NBTE during pregnancy. The case underscores the challenges of evaluation and management of cardiac masses in immunocompromised pregnant patients, the limitations of APS classification criteria in the peripartum setting, and the importance of a multidisciplinary cardio-obstetric approach.
